Before winter strikes again, you want to be sure about whether you need a heating installation or not in Ladue, MO. Furnace replacement is a lengthy and expensive process, so you want to go into it with as much information as possible.

There are signs to watch and listen for that will tell you the furnace is unsalvageable, such as poor performance, unusual noises and odors, and extremely high monthly bills. By poor performance, we mean issues like short cycling, failure to reach the setpoint, and the production of only lukewarm air. Unusual noises can include banging, grinding, hissing, and continual clicking. While these may disappear after a simple repair, others won’t.

You may get a few more months out of your furnace with a repair, but if it’s approaching the end of its life, and if the utility bill is still as high as ever, then you’ll save money in the long run with a replacement. Well-maintained furnaces last 15 to 20 years.
